Description

i

What this sticker is

Sticker | vice | London 2018 is the Paper autograph for player vice representing team Rogue, issued as part of the London 2018 Minor Challengers Autograph Capsule and designed by Valve. This is an autograph sticker, not a team or community design, carrying the player's signature from the 2018 FACEIT London set.

The finish and how films rank

This version is the Paper finish, the base film for the set and the starting point on the finish ladder. Higher-tier films like Holo, Foil, Glitter and Gold sit above Paper in desirability within the same capsule, so Paper occupies the entry position for collectors chasing a full autograph lineup.

Why supply is capped

Supply is fixed by the capsule print and the London 2018 distribution: once the Minor Challengers Autograph Capsule finished dropping there were no new clean copies produced. Over time clean stock only thins as applied copies and wear remove items from the clean pool, so the supply picture is permanent rather than rolling.

Applied vs clean

An applied sticker has been stuck to a weapon, which alters appearance and can damage edges or corners; an unapplied, clean copy preserves full stock and original backing. For this autograph, collectors prize clean examples because the signature sits on pristine stock and preserves resale and craft flexibility.
